I checked the Renegade Elite hat on Station P1.  :)

Connected (with some additional steps), everything worked. NVMe is visible and can be used for system placement or other needs. But there is a nuance with the physical placement of the hat. I had to remove the WiFi antenna connector and add an insulator to the plane of the power connector, it touches the hat at the location of the POE elements. Also, because of this, it will not be possible to insert the hat contacts completely, to the full depth. And you need to replace the racks with lower ones, the regular ones are too high.

I just enabled the 1.5Ghz OPP for legacy. The board is clearly the fastest RK3328 I've used so far, most probably due to good emmc and memory, plus great thermal management.

 

Due to the good thermals , I dared to dial down just a few uV from our standard 1.5Ghz OPP patch (1425000 instead of 1450000). I tested it extensively and found it stable. Reducing it to 1400000 caused some occasional instabilities.

I received the NVMe hat last week. I tried it and it doesn't seem to be working.
The case also isn't made for it. You need to remove the case except for the bottom plate to be able to plug the hat in. 
The wifi antenna is also glued with hot glue to the board. I needed to remove that to have the space for the hat.

image.png.925846f14686dddc902023c37bbbcce7.png

The spacers also were too high to be able to plug the hat.

image.png.ac83354cd6394175fea20d936286e5da.png

So I replaced them with lower spacer.

 image.png.029b0d570319e317b695b58068a546bc.png

Then I was able to plug in the hat. But using my 512GB Samsung EVO 970 I couldn't make it recognize it in either Buster Legacy and Focal Mainline. Neither in Android.
I also tried other NVMe's, and none did work. 
image.png.a35d7c6a761f64701be26f0147427c00.png
A bit a pity they didn't hold the NVMe hat into account when designing the case.

I checked it again now. NVMe works with all ArmbianTV and Armbian images with the main core. I didn't check the legacy kernel. Here is a screenshot. Please note, the hat is very sensitive to the contact fit, if you put it on too tightly, NVMe does not work. You need to slightly raise the hat over the main board, so that there is no contact with other elements.

3 hours ago, NicoD said:

I could also make a gaming image on it

Remember that our kodi-addons-full package installs all the libretro cores for Kodi retroplayer. However, it is a known limitation that cores needing 3D acceleration (N64, PSX, PSP, etc.) don't work with the built-in Retroplayer, you need to use a external app.

 

3 hours ago, NicoD said:

Also for N2+

Are you having any problem with the Armbian N2+ image? I used the Focal-Current image for a while, and worked perfectly at 2.4GHz. Only had some graphical glitches if you tried to enable Glamor, due to a lack of maturity on the Panfrost driver for S922X's Mali G52.
